Least Common Multiple of 78527 and 78540 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 78527 and 78540,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(78527,78540) = 1
LCM(78527,78540) = ( 78527 × 78540) / 1
LCM(78527,78540) = 6167510580 / 1
LCM(78527,78540) = 6167510580
